Dr. Fauci also explained that initially, instead of speaking specifically to whether families should gather for the holidays, he was simply saying that it was “too soon to tell” what the winter season would look like given the ups and downs the country has experienced with regards to Covid-19 cases. He noted his comments were “misinterpreted” according to The Hill.
“The way all of the other disinformation goes around, you say something talking about a landmark of a time, and it gets misinterpreted that I’m saying you can’t spend family Christmas time, which is nonsense. You can,” he said.
Meanwhile, updated guidance from the CDC on the safety of holiday gatherings is expected to be released soon (via The Hill).
